These perl scripts add several useful URL protocols and/or extensions
thereof to chimera.

news.pl            Allows reading of
                news in several modes:
                   news://server/               List groups
                   news://server/group          List articles in group
                   news://server/group/number   Read Article by number
                   news://server/messageID      Read Article by message ID

                Articles are formatted with URLs converted to links,
                including mailto and news URLs where possible.

                The last two can also have
                news posting or mail reply
                forms created by appending:
                        ?post                   To follow up
                        ?post+include           To follow up and quote
                        ?mail                   To reply via email
                        ?mail+include           To reply via email

                These forms call postto.pl and mailto.pl to do the
                actual distribution.

postto.pl
mailto.pl        These are nearly identical, save that mailto uses sendmail
                while postto connects directly to the NNTP server.

                When called with a GET command (usually anywhere but a form),
                these scripts return an HTML form to post a new thread to a
                newsgroup or mail a letter to an address.  The URLs are:
                        postto:news.group
                        mailto:person@some.where

                (Note that the latter can instead launch your favorite
                 mail program if you set the MAIL_CLIENT environment
                 variable ... the author uses "xterm -e pine")

                When called with a POST command (as in the forms generated
                by news.pl), the URL is:
                        postto://server
                        mailto://server
                (Though in fact the server is disregarded by mailto)
                The scripts expect four fields from the forms, HEAD, BODY,
                SIG and SIGN.  The first three are text fields, and the
                fourth is a toggle indicating whether or not to append the
                SIG text to the message.

                Failed POST requests are stored in dead.letter or dead.article
                as appropriate.

finger.pl        Just here for giggles.  The URL is:
                        finger:person@some.where

show.pl            Debugging tool.  Useful to see if the request you are
                sending is what you think it is.


The following lines need to be added to your protocol file (or to your
personal ~/.chimera_protocol):

news    /usr/lib/X11/chimera/nntp.pl
mailto  /usr/lib/X11/chimera/mailto.pl
postto  /usr/lib/X11/chimera/postto.pl
finger  /usr/lib/X11/chimera/finger.pl
show    /usr/lib/X11/chimera/show.pl

(or wherever you put them)

They all assume perl is in /usr/bin.  Sendmail is assumed to be in /usr/lib.

                         Variables Available to Customize
                     the news.pl, mailto.pl and postto.pl set
                    ==========================================



MAIL_CLIENT     Preferred mailto:address client (I use xterm -e pine)
USER            Login Name
NAME            Full Name
HOME            Home Directory
HOSTNAME        Name of current machine
NNTPSERVER      Default NNTP Server
QUOTECHAR       Leading Character(s) to indicate quoted text
NEWSORG         Organization
ORGANIZATION    Organization, if NEWSORG unset
SIGNATURE       Location of .signature file, or text of signature
REPLYTO         Address to direct replies to


The following allow customization of the headers and attribution text a la
trn:

NEWSHEADER      Format of Header on News Articles
ATTRIB          Leading line for quotations in news
MAILHEADER      Format of Header on Mail replies
YOUSAID         Leading line for quotations in Mail

The above four can contain the following special characters, which are
translated as follows (matches trn header definitions):

%C      Current Newsgoup (in dot form)
%n      Newsgroups list of current article 
%s      Subject of Article, stripped of all Re:'s
%R      Reference list including current article
%o      Organization Name
%N      Full Name
%L      Login
%H      Current machine's full name
%f      Reply-To or From line of current article
%i      Message-ID of current article, <>'s guaranteed
